#f9b7c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f9b7c4 is composed of 97.6% red, 71.8%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.5% magenta, 21.3%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 348.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 84.7%. #f9b7c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f36f89.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

● #f9b7c4 color description : Very soft red.
#f9b7c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f9b7c4 has RGB values of R:249, G:183,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.21,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16365508.

Shades and Tints of #f9b7c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#feedf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f9b7c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d8d8d8 is the less saturated color, while #fcb4c2 is the most saturated one.
